Sonia Kruger reveals her VERY surprising nickname that reveals her true personality off screen: ‘What you see on TV is generally the opposite’

Sonia Kruger has shared the unusual nickname she goes by to all her friends. 

The television presenter is known as a big of a goody two shoes, she confessed to Stellar Magazine this week – and admits TV viewers might not have guessed what she is like off screen. 

‘My nickname is Dudley. Dudley Do-Right, to be precise’ the 58-year-old explained. 

‘For those who don’t know, Dudley Do-Right is a happy-go-lucky Royal Canadian mounted police officer (first appearing in the 1960s cartoons) who’s renowned for being a compulsive rule follower’ she continued. 

‘It’s not funny, but it’s accurate. And sadly, that’s who I am – a straighty 180, a goody two-shoes… a complete Dudley.’

Sonia says that since her school days, she ‘assumed the mantle of responsibility to always be the sensible one in any given situation’. 

‘I know this might come as a shock to some given what you see on TV is generally the opposite – that is, if there’s a rule to be broken, I will absolutely not hesitate – but television isn’t real life. In that context, I’m a Dudley all day’ she said. 

Last week, Sonia was hiding a million-dollar secret as she arrived on the carpet at the 64th TV Week Logie Awards.

The TV personality looked ethereal with long tulle sleeves which draped along the ground with her long train. 

And while all eyes were on the remarkable gown, many missed the sparkling bespoke jewellery worth an eyewatering $997,000 draped across her body.

Sonia dazzled while wearing accessories from Australian fine, family jeweller Jan Logan, with designs made especially for the occasion. 

The most expensive piece was a 6.09 carat diamond ring with a double stone design worth $230,000, while the cheapest was a 3.16 carat diamond earring worth $9,500. 

Other high-end accessories included the round and emerald cut diamond bracelet ($145,000), and 13 carat diamond bracelet ($110,000).

The designs were made for Sonia in the Jan Logan in the Double Bay workshop by a local team of artisanal craftsmen. 

Angus Logan, Managing Director of Jan Logan, spoke to FEMAIL about how the pieces were crafted and chosen.

‘We worked closely with Sonia Kruger and stylist Natalia De Martin on their overall vision for her final Logies look, with each piece created bespoke for Sonia in our Double Bay workshop by our team of local artisanal craftsman,’ he said. 

‘The brief was centred around creating impactful, statement pieces and diamonds ‘en mass’, by stacking pieces together and mixing a range of unique diamond cuts together – such as emerald, pear, princess, marquise, round and cushion.’

Sonia paired the look with a nude lip, soft waves and maroon nails. 

When asked which piece was her favourite, stylist Natalia De Martin said Sonia adored the entire collection. 

‘She was blown away. Such divine, truly sparkling diamonds. If we had to pick I’d say these multi stoned pieces were her favourites,’ Natalia told FEMAIL.
